David Harley wrote:
There is no Mac malware. Well, there's no OS X malware. Well, that's not a virus/worm, it's a Trojan. You can't slip anything past the Apple update system. You can't compromise a Mac because you need root privileges. What's a rootkit? What's social engineering? Why are you bothering me with this stuff when Windows is such a crock?
Have you been spying on my communications? Indeed, that's pretty much what inspired my blog entry. Add to your list: "But anything it tried to do would cause the Admin password dialog to pop up."
If you like reading that sort of thing, you can find an archive here: http://digg.com/tech_news/Mac_attacks_rare_but_rising My comments are the ones by "ryanlrussell", that have all been voted down.I have to admit a certain joy that there is now an actual virus, because some of them kept saying "there are NO viruses for OS X". Not that they know the difference between a virus and any other kind of malware, but I need to be technically correct, of course.
